Summer becomes cold,
and a chill fills up these lungs.
A little part of my soul dies,
and flinches at what I've become.

You're not hearing any of this,
as the wind combs your wild hair.
And I'm stuck trembling here,
as you're laughing out there.


When did this become so real?
I don't remember this before.
The darkness leaves its whispers,
and asks if I want some more.


Because I hate this trembling shadow,
the image of what I am.
I hate the fact that I breathe this dark air,
I hate the frailty of my hand.


And silence creeps into my screams,
leaving me more tormented than I was.
You try to overcome this,
leaving what is left for the vultures cirlcing above.


I don't doubt your exit,
or the facts which make me cry.
But these birds are eating at my soul,
and I'm too taunted to try.
